_ nEoN _ 0 Denunciar post Postado Outubro 13, 2004 PHP [/tr][tr]<? $link = mysql_connect($host,$user,$pass) or die ("Não pude conectar: " . mysql_error()); mysql_select_db($db) or die ("Não pude selecionar o banco de dados"); $query1 = "SELECT * FROM disciplinas"; $result1 = mysql_query($query1) or die("A query falhou: " . mysql_error()); $cols1 = mysql_num_rows($result1); $query_final = ""; while($line=mysql_fetch_array($result1,MYSQL_BOTH)){ $nn1="$line[1]".n1; $nn2="$line[1]".n2; $nn3="$line[1]".n3; $nn4="$line[1]".n4; $nnf="$line[1]".nf; $query_final .= "INSERT INTO `boletim`(`ID`,`id_alu`,`cod_discip`,`n1`,`n2`,`n3`,`n4`,`nf`) VALUES ('','$_GET[v1]','$line[1]','$_GET[$nn1]','$_GET[$nn2]','$_GET[$nn3]','$_GET[$nn4]','$_GET[$nnf]') "; } $result2 = mysql_query($query_final) or die("A query de cadastramento falhou: " . mysql_error()); ?> [/tr] rodo o codigo no apache e ele retorna o erro: A query de cadastramento falhou: You have an error in your SQL syntax near 'INSERT INTO `boletim`(`ID`,`id_alu`,`cod_discip`,`n1`,`n2`,`n3`,`n4`,`nf`) VALUE' at line 1que pode ser ? flw ! Compartilhar este post Link para o post Compartilhar em outros sites
_ nEoN _ 0 Denunciar post Postado Outubro 13, 2004 vo tentar aki... vlw ae ! Compartilhar este post Link para o post Compartilhar em outros sites
fast 0 Denunciar post Postado Outubro 13, 2004 fala neon.. tenta ae o q o kra falow... mas soh por curiosidade.. por que isso? PHP [/tr][tr]$query_final = ""; $query_final .= "blablabla"; } [/tr] não podia ser soh: PHP [/tr][tr]$query_final = "blablabla"; } [/tr] Compartilhar este post Link para o post Compartilhar em outros sites
_ nEoN _ 0 Denunciar post Postado Outubro 14, 2004 dexa eu explica.... tenhu q fazer um boletim de notas...dai tem varias materias .. e varios campos... cada materia tem Nota 1, Nota 2, Nota 3, Nota 4, Nota Final...dai tava fazendu assim... eu pesquisava pela tabela de Disciplinas, dai ia achar as materias cadastradas, dai ele ia gerar os INSERTS seguindo a tabela de disciplinas, lemrando que o boletim é gerado a partir da tabela de disciplinas, intaum minha logica eh a seguinte,$query_final ="";cada vez que rodar o loop na tabela de disciplinas ele vai pegar a materia e gerar o INSERT dela para o respectivo aluno !!!...soh q tah dando o erro nessa m***** de INSERT ! me ajuda aeee ! Compartilhar este post Link para o post Compartilhar em outros sites
fast 0 Denunciar post Postado Outubro 14, 2004 dexa eu explica.... tenhu q fazer um boletim de notas...dai tem varias materias .. e varios campos... cada materia tem Nota 1, Nota 2, Nota 3, Nota 4, Nota Final...dai tava fazendu assim... eu pesquisava pela tabela de Disciplinas, dai ia achar as materias cadastradas, dai ele ia gerar os INSERTS seguindo a tabela de disciplinas, lemrando que o boletim é gerado a partir da tabela de disciplinas, intaum minha logica eh a seguinte,$query_final ="";cada vez que rodar o loop na tabela de disciplinas ele vai pegar a materia e gerar o INSERT dela para o respectivo aluno !!!...soh q tah dando o erro nessa m***** de INSERT ! me ajuda aeee ! nem vi o while lah.. auhauhauha... to precisando durmi mano.. ou parah de .... Compartilhar este post Link para o post Compartilhar em outros sites